In Belle Haven, many of the homes were built with crawl space areas in addition to basements. For a long time, they were built with open vents to the outside where were intended to help fresh air flow into the area and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. The vents allow water to enter the space during rain and snow storms and the vents prevent proper evaporation which causes the humidity levels to stay high which can harbor the growth of mildew. We have found that up to half of the air in your home comes up through the crawl space so ensuring the crawl space is closed off from the outside and controlling excess humidity can improve the overall air quality in your home.

Our team has been enclosing crawl spaces as long as we have been in business and we know the best way to seal them off and control excess humidity. This is done using a method known as encapsulation which is the installation of a thick liner or vapor barrier,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, and are heavy duty plastic and vinyl sheets as well as vent covers and a heavy duty door that can seal the area completely and prevent any excess moisture from entering. This will also prevent critters and animals from getting in the crawl space which will keep any items there safe and allow you to use it for storage. After your crawl space is protected, if you need it we can install a system of floor jacks to level sloping floors in your home.

Your foundation is quite possibly one of the most important areas of the home. It not only holds the structure itself but it also forms the basement walls. If you've got foundation problems, they will generally manifest themselves in the form of stair stepping cracks in your brickwork, long cracks that run the length of the foundation or along basement walls. You may also notice that your windows and doors will not open or close easily or even cracks at the corners of them. You may not think these issues seem serious at first, each of them are indicators of a sinking or settling foundation and it is important to have an expert evaluate the foundation for problems and determine if a repair needs to be in place.

It is good that many foundation problems have very similar causes and our experts are very good at noticing those issues. We can implement a repair product designed for your exact issue to permanently repair and stabilize the foundation or walls. If you have a settling foundation, we can install a system of foundation piers to level the foundation. The location and amount of sinking will determine if we use helical or push piers. Both types are very strong and can help stabilize your foundation.
